The primitives for working with the OCaml runtime -- and, in particular, with the garbage collector (GC) -- strive for a minimal overhead: they avoid unnecessary work and allow for calls to C code to be very cheap. But they are also hard to use properly. Satisfying the GC invariants leads to counter-intuitive C code and there are hardly any safety checks to warn the developer. In this work, we explore two complementary approaches to mitigate these issues.
